    Artist Imagines ‘The Legend of Zelda’ in Baroque Period Paintings

    Alexandrea Orozco-LauBy Alexandrea Orozco-LauFebruary 29, 20202 Mins Read
    Share
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est Reddit WhatsApp Email

    “The Legend of Zelda” is one of my favorite franchises, and if we are talking among gaming franchises then it is definitely my number one. Well, it’s a close neck and neck with “Animal Crossing“. Sometimes if I am not busy I love to look through Tumblr for whatever I can find under the Zelda tag. I was searching the other day and came across this image, titled “Hero of Time” by the illustrator, Ástor Alexander.

    The Legend of Zelda

    Okay seeing an image of a realistic painting of Link clutching the decapitated head of Ganondorf which immediately piqued my interest. Okay, and it you don’t recognize its source inspiration, it was designed after David with the head of Goliath.

    The Legend of Zelda

    Pretty neat right? The fact that someone had taken baroque period artwork and slammed it with The Legend of Zelda?! Naturally I immediately went looking for more, and good ole’ google was my hero and I was able to find the artist and the rest of the artwork. Take a look at Ástor Alexander’s other brilliant creations.
